I want to display the below details in a single table based on the date slicer I select.
For example, If I select week 3, then the table should display WTD of Incident date, Incident ID and Incident Time, similiarly, If I select only Month 5 then the table should automatically display MTD values of Incident date, Incident ID and Incident Time and so on..
Select either day, week, month, year - selecting day will show yesterday, selecting week will show WTD incidents, selecting month will show MTD incidents etc |
I am not sure how to write DAX for this. I am thinking may be this could be soved using SWITCH.

@Anonymous , Foe WTD I have a blog
This is for direct query but will work import mode too
TD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ESMTD('Date'[Date]))
last MT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ESMTD(dateadd('Date'[Date],-1,MONTH)))
last MTD (complete)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ESMTD(ENDOFMONTH(dateadd('Date'[Date],-1,MONTH))))
last year MT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ESMTD(dateadd('Date'[Date],-12,MONTH)))
last year MTD (complete)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ESMTD(ENDOFMONTH(dateadd('Date'[Date],-12,MONTH))))
Month behind Sales = CALCULATE(SUM(Sales[Sales Amount]),dateadd('Date'[Date],-1,Month))
last QTR same Month (complete)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ESMTD(ENDOFMONTH(dateadd('Date'[Date],-1,Qtr))))
MTD (Year End)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ESMTD(ENDOFYEAR('Date'[Date])))
MTD (Last Year End)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ESMTD(ENDOFYEAR(dateadd('Date'[Date],-12,MONTH),"8/31")))
Year behind Sales = CALCULATE(SUM(Sales[Sales Amount]),dateadd('Date'[Date],-1,Year))
QT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ESQTD(('Date'[Date])))
Last QT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ESQTD(dateadd('Date'[Date],-1,QUARTER)))
CALCULATE([Total Value], PREVIOUSQUARTER('Calendar'[Date]))
Last complete QT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ESQTD( ENDOFQUARTER(dateadd('Date'[Date],-1,QUARTER))))
Last to last QT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ESQTD(dateadd('Date'[Date],-2,QUARTER)))
Next QT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ESQTD(dateadd('Date'[Date],1,QUARTER)))
Last year same QT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ESQTD(dateadd('Date'[Date],-1,Year)))
Last year same QT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ESQTD(ENDOFQUARTER(dateadd('Date'[Date],-1,Year))))
trailing QTR = CALCULATE(SUM(Sales[Sales Amount]),dateadd('Date'[Date],-1,QUARTER))
trailing 4 QTR = CALCULATE(SUM(Sales[Sales Amount]),dateadd('Date'[Date],-4,QUARTER))
YT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ESYTD(('Date'[Date]),"12/31"))
This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ESYTD((ENDOFYEAR('Date'[Date])),"12/31"))
Last YT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ESYTD(dateadd('Date'[Date],-1,Year),"12/31"))
Last YTD complete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ESYTD(ENDOFYEAR(dateadd('Date'[Date],-1,Year)),"12/31"))
Last to last YTD Sales = CALCULATE(SUM(Sales[Sales Amount]),DATESYTD(dateadd('Date'[Date],-2,Year),"12/31"))
Year behind Sales = CALCULATE(SUM(Sales[Sales Amount]),dateadd('Date'[Date],-1,Year))
To get the best of the time intelligence function. Make sure you have a date calendar and it has been marked as the date in model view. Also, join it with the date column of your fact/s. Refer :

Hi there.
Do this and you'll be OK. But this measure is tied to Week, Month, and Fiscal Year only. If you start using it for anything else.... well, you should not.
[Measure] =
var __filterLocation =
HASONEFILTER( Calendar[Week] ) * 1
+ HASONEFILTER( Calendar[Month] ) * 2
+ HASONEFILTER( Calendar[Fiscal Year] ) * 4
var __result =
switch( __filterLocation,
1, [WTD],
2, [MTD]
4, [YTD]
)
return
__result
where, of course, [WTD], [MTD] and [YTD] are the corresponding measures.
